5. Billing and Payment

Certain features of the Service require a paid Subscription Plan. By selecting a paid plan, you authorize HyperBabel to charge the applicable fees to your payment method on a recurring basis for the billing period shown at checkout (currently monthly, via Paddle Billing). Plan fees are quoted exclusive of sales tax; any applicable tax is added at checkout based on your location. All fees are non-refundable except as expressly stated in our Refund Policy.

If payment fails, your account will enter a grace period of up to 7 days. If payment is not resolved within the grace period, your plan may be downgraded to the Free tier.

Overage charges apply on paid Plans when your usage exceeds the allowances included in your Plan. Overage is calculated in whole blocks of the unit published on our Pricing page, rounded up — any part of a block is charged as a full block — and is billed at the end of each billing period. Plans that carry no overage billing (the Free tier) stop at the Plan limit instead of accruing charges.

Each paid Plan also carries a monthly spend limit: a ceiling on the total charges for that billing period, set by default to three times the Plan fee and adjustable by you in the Developer Console. When the limit is reached, new billable sessions — video calls, live streams, speech translation and uploads — are suspended, while sessions already in progress continue uninterrupted. Raising the limit does not by itself create any charge; charges always follow actual usage.

5.1 Declared Video Quality

Video and live-stream sessions are billed by resolution tier. When you create a session through the API, you must declare the resolution tier that matches the video your application actually transmits and receives. Media flows directly between your application and our infrastructure providers, so HyperBabel cannot observe the actual resolution — the declared value is the basis for billing, and declaring it accurately is a contractual obligation.

Note on group calls: providers meter by aggregate received resolution. A multi-party call at the same per-stream resolution can fall into a higher tier than a one-to-one call. Where your Plan permits group calls, you are responsible for declaring the tier that reflects the aggregate.

5.2 Verification and Adjustment

HyperBabel may compare declared tiers against usage records reported by its infrastructure providers. Where the records show usage in a higher tier than declared, HyperBabel may issue an adjustment charge for the difference, calculated as: (rate of the tier actually used − rate of the tier declared) × minutes ÷ 1,000.

HyperBabel will notify you in writing before issuing any adjustment charge. You may dispute the adjustment within 14 days of that notice, and HyperBabel will provide the provider records on which the adjustment is based. Undisputed adjustments are added to your next invoice.

If declared tiers materially understate actual usage on three or more occasions, HyperBabel may require an upgrade to a Plan that includes the tiers in use, or terminate the Subscription under Section 11.

5.3 Concurrent Connections

Concurrent-connection figures stated for each Plan are contractual limits. Where sustained usage exceeds the limit of your Plan, HyperBabel will notify you and may require an upgrade to a Plan with a higher limit. HyperBabel does not charge overage fees on concurrent connections.

5.4 Charges After Cancellation

Usage incurred before your Subscription ends remains payable. Where overage or adjustment charges for a period cannot be collected through the cancelled Subscription, HyperBabel may invoice the amount separately to the payment method on file.
